Paper Mate Mirado Black Warrior Pencils feature bold #2 HB lead for clear, standout writing, encased in a sophisticated matte black barrel. Designed with durable wood construction and a 100% latex-free smudge-resistant eraser, these pencils deliver professional-grade performance ideal for note-taking, standardized tests, and everyday writing. Each pack includes 12 pencils, combining style and reliability for the modern professional.

Good Pencil, going first-class doesn't cost much more
Nice smooth lead, no scratchiness, and very consistent. The real wood is top notch for a pencil and combined with the round profile it leaves them a little stiffer than the average hex-sided ones, so they flex less and won't crack the lead in the shaft long before you get to it. The black is also very macho. This is not a sissy pencil, with sparkles or flowers or bunnies on it. It's a real writing tool that wears its name proudly. (It does roll off your desk pretty easily though. Not such a tough actor when it comes to fighting gravity on a sloped surface.) It's about as good as a plain wooden pencil gets, at least in the "normal person" world. It's not a collectors item, and not an aficionado's pencil made in some monastery in Japan using wood from hand-raised 1000 year-old cedars grown only on the eastern slope of some mountain. It's just a good honest pencil that doesn't cut any corners, and delivers what a pencil should. If you like good tools, this is a good pencil for you. If to you a pencil is a pencil is a pencil, then go to the back-to-school sales and buy a gross of those compressed paper and sawdust yellow ones for buck. They'll sharpen funny and off-center, break a lot, get hard-scratchy spots in the lead that make it feel like you're writing with sand, have lead which cracks and falls out as fast you can sharpen them, and have erasers which smudge more than erase, but that won't bother you. They'll be cheap, and you'll be happy. If you are however even a little persnickety, and those things I listed bother you, even a little bit, buy these. Life is short. Splurge a little. Get yourself a nice pencil. They write nicely, they erase cleanly, and they don't break or flex too easily. What's not to like (other than that rolling away from you thing)?
